Dighton, KS D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is an in-depth health check required by the Department of Transportation for all commercial vehicle operators. The purpose of this exam is to confirm that drivers are in good physical, mental, and emotional health to handle large vehicles safely on public thoroughfares. Certified medical examiners, registered on the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ners, conduct this examination. A successful exam grants drivers a DOT medical certificate, essential for holding a valid CDL license as per FMCSA standards.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Review of health history and medication
  • Vision test (corrective lenses okay; minimum standards apply)
  • Hearing test (forced whisper/aud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and pulse check
  • Physical exam (systems check)
  • Urinalysis (specific gravity, protein, glucose)

Upon successful completion, the Medical Examiner's Certificate (MEC) can be issued for up to 24 months. In some cases, shorter certification or specialist documentation might be required. This applies in the Dighton, DC and beyond.

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must possess a valid DOT medical certificate (card) if you:

  • Hold a commercial driver's license (CDL)-class A, B, or C for interstate commerce
  • Operate a vehicle exceeding 10,001 lbs. GVWR in interstate commerce
  • Transport over 8 passengers (for hire) or more than 15 passengers (not for hire)
  • Carry hazardous materials needing placarding per DOT rules
  • Work for DOT-agency-regulated employers like F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A or USCG requiring DOT medical qualification

What to bring with you to a DOT Physical?

  • Official photo ID
  • Corrective lenses/glasses & prescription
  • Medication list & dosages
  • Data on CPAP usage (if required)
  • Expert clearances (heart, apnea, diabetes, etc.)
  • Recent A1C/blood pressure logs if monitored

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Vision below 20/40 in each eye (even with correction), inability to differentiate traffic signal colors, or an inability to hear a forced whisper at 5 feet.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Unmanaged hypertension (≥180/110 mmHg), recent heart attack or stroke, uncontrolled angina, or an implanted defibrillator without approval.
  • Diabetes: Unmanaged diabetes with frequent hypoglycemic episodes or complications that affect safe driving.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ory Issues: Untreated obstructive sleep apnea leading to daytime sleepiness, or severe respiratory disease affecting oxygenation.
  • Neurological Disorders: Epilepsy/seizure disorders (without exemption), conditions causing sudden consciousness loss, dizziness, or uncontrolled tremors.
  • Substance Abuse: Current usage of illegal drugs, alcohol dependence, or misuse of prescription drugs that impair driving.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ive Disorders: Severe unmanaged mental illness or cognitive dysfunction affecting judgment and response time.

Issues might only temporarily disqualify you until clearance or documentation is provided (e.g., controlled blood pressure, managed diabetes). Others, like untreated seizure disorders or implanted defibrillators, are usually permanently disqualifying under FMCSA rules.
